客户端项目命名: nc_demo_app
实例: nc_sharepass_app
www ├── index.html ├── scripts │ ├── controllers │ │ └── authCtrl.js │ │ └── ... │ ├── services │ │ └── authSvc.js │ │ └── ... │ └── app.js ├── styles │ └── ... └── views ├── main.html └── ...
1.控制器的文件名为特性含义名的小写+Ctrl (ex:authCtrl)
2.控制器的模块名为主模块名+控制器的文件名,控制器名同控制器的文件名一致。 (ex:sharepass.authCtrl)
3.服务的文件名为特性含义名的小写+Svc (ex:authSvc)
4.服务的模块名为主模块名+服务的文件名,服务名同服务的文件名一致。 (ex:sharepass.authSvc)
解决方案命名: nc_demo_backend
示例:nc_sharepass_backend
3.后台数据库命名规范
数据库命名: nc_demo_backend
示例:nc_sharepass_backend